2 K4Fe(CN)6 + 43 MnO2 + 100 HCl → 43 MnCl2 + 2 FeCl3 + 8 KCl + 12 NO + 12 CO2 + 50 H2O
This is an oxidation-reduction (redox) reaction:
43 MnIV + 86 e- → 43 MnII (reduction)
12 CII - 24 e- → 12 CIV (oxidation)
12 N-III - 60 e- → 12 NII (oxidation)
2 FeII - 2 e- → 2 FeIII (oxidation)
MnO2 is an oxidizing agent, K4Fe(CN)6 is a reducing agent, K4Fe(CN)6 is a reducing agent, K4Fe(CN)6 is a reducing agent.
